LIVE GAMETHREAD: Wisconsin @ Purdue

Big Ten Men's Basketball

Wisconsin vs. Purdue



vs
12-5 (1-3 Big Ten) 13-4 (3-1 Big Ten)

Jan. 12, 2012 6:00 PM CT

Mackey Arena (14,123), West Lafayette, IN

TV: ESPN (Dave O'Brien, Stephen Bardo)

Radio: 1070 FM / 1310 AM (Matt Lepay, Mike Lucas)

All-time Series: Purdue leads 104-64

Last Meeting: Purdue won 70-62 (2/16/11)

After laying an absolute egg on national television this past weekend, Wisconsin gets the chance to redeem itself in the early ESPN slot. The team's struggles on the road at Purdue are well-known and have been beaten into the ground at this point. Getting one game closer to a winning record against Purdue would be pretty high on Bo Ryan's list I would imagine. Ryan is enters the game with a 7-9 record against the Boilers.

Keep an eye on Jared Berggren, who is only shooting 29.5% in Big Ten play, attempting only one free throw in those four games. The Badgers realistically could have the overall edge up front, despite Robbie Hummel's healthy return, because Purdue's bigs are so inexperienced. Wisconsin's backcourt may have it's hands full containing the perimeter quickness of the Boilermakers.
